Years ago I taught in a chassidish hs in Bp. I was your very nice frum bais yaakov girl who dressed very tzanua...
However, this school made me wear beige 80 deniere tights, and wear my hair in a pony when it was longer than shoulder length.
I understood that this was their standard but honestly I felt it was very dishonest. Many times I would meet students out of school when I was dressed my regular way, so they knew it was all a game. My students really liked me and tried to copy the by girls so I could see why the school was scared but I thought it was a little close minded of the school to be so scared to let obviously frum by girls who did not belong to this specicific chasdidus wear their black tights!!
It also didn’t help that I was in shidduchim and people who would see me walking in bp (to and from school) thought I flipped out and would give information that I dressed chasdidish ( I was not chasdidish!)
